Origins and Release Context of 17
Following the underground buzz of earlier work, 17 arrived as a major moment in XXXTentacion’s short but impactful career. The album signaled a shift toward more melodic, trap-influenced soundscapes while retaining raw, confessional lyricism. Its rollout coincided with a broader cultural conversation about mental health and youth expression. Key Themes and Artistic Direction
17 centers on themes of depression, isolation, love, and youthful turmoil. XXXTentacion blends rap, R&B, and rock elements, creating a sound that feels both intimate and restless. Musical and Cultural Impact of 17
By reaching a broad audience, 17 helped cement XXXTentacion’s influence across SoundCloud rap and emo-infused hip-hop. The album’s candid treatment of mental health resonated with a generation seeking representation.
